Bromölla offers a variety of accommodations, including rental cottages, cabins, and shelters. You can find options ranging from private rental cottages with amenities like fully-equipped kitchens and private patios, often near Lake Ivösjön or the sea, to more rustic shelters (vindskydd) for hikers. Some accommodations, like those at Bromölla Camping & Vandrarhem, provide beachfront access and garden views.
Yes, Bromölla has several shelters, known as vindskydd, which are ideal for hikers. For example, Brotorpet Shelter at Lake Immeln is a classic wind shelter along the Skåneleden, offering a picnic bench and firepit. Another option is Lakeside Shelter and Fire Pit with View of the Lake, which provides a barbecue area and an open wooden hut for shelter. Shelter with Fire Pit also offers a place to rest with a toilet and bathing area nearby.
Facilities vary depending on the type of accommodation. Rental cottages often feature full kitchens, multiple bedrooms, living areas, and outdoor spaces with furniture and grills. Some may include modern comforts like Wi-Fi, smart TVs, wood-fired saunas, or hot tubs. Shelters like Brotorpet Shelter at Lake Immeln typically provide picnic benches and firepits. Shelter with Fire Pit has a toilet and bathing area nearby, while Ryssbergsstugan offers small meals, drinks, and a drinking water point on Sundays.

The huts in Bromölla are often situated amidst beautiful natural landscapes. You can expect to be near lakes, such as Lake Ivösjön (Skåne's largest lake) and Lake Immeln, offering opportunities for swimming, kayaking, and fishing. Many locations provide scenic viewpoints and are nestled within forests or nature reserves. Some huts, like those at Bromölla Camping & Vandrarhem, offer direct beachfront access.

Yes, some shelters offer additional spots to pitch a tent. For instance, Brotorpet Shelter at Lake Immeln provides extra space for tents. At Lägerplats Bökestad, there is also a possibility of camping a little further out on the trail if the shelter is occupied.
Several huts and shelters offer excellent viewpoints. Lakeside Shelter and Fire Pit with View of the Lake provides a beautiful view of the lake. Similarly, Lägerplats Bökestad is just a few meters from a spot with a beautiful view over the lakes. Brotorpet Shelter at Lake Immeln also offers a great view over Lake Immeln.
